Transaction 3a54cdf770e9ada44764fea8156ddbda2252216ee7139cf83a11d28b0ae67269
1 Input
1 Output
-
3a54cdf770e9ada44764fea8156ddbda2252216ee7139cf83a11d28b0ae67269:0
- value
- 1638841
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f677f7e692696a708ab670fe630325a71721af81 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PUCwjpL1oHt8os1LfZKwk66w1F6wRua3c